Q: Is 43,459,199 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 43,459,199 is a composite number.

Why is 43,459,199 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 43,459,199 can be evenly divided by 1 7 6,208,457 and 43,459,199, with no remainder.

Since 43,459,199 cannot be divided by just 1 and 43,459,199, it is a composite number.
